#9048ba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9048ba is composed of 56.5% red, 28.2% green and 72.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 22.6% cyan, 61.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 27.1% black. It has a hue angle of 277.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#9048ba color hex could be obtained by blending #ff90ff with #210075. Closest websafe color is: #9933cc.

Shades and Tints of #9048ba

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020102 is the darkest color, while #f8f3f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#9048ba

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#83788a is the less saturated color, while #a204fe is the most saturated one.
